The holotype of Tapinoma onaele was collected in a coffee plantation (Coffea robusta and Coffea arabica), with silver oak (Grevillea robusta), jack fruit (Artocarpus heterophyllus), and black plum (Syzygium spp.), as shade trees. The paratype colony at IISc, Bangalore, was found at the base of a golden trumpet tree, Handroanthus chrysotrichus (synonym Tabebuia chrysotricha). The site was dry, and the ground cover was from leaf litter.
Tapinoma onaele was found nesting in the ground and foraging on the ground, on bushes, and in leaf litter. This contrasts with Tapinoma lugubre and Tapinoma himalaicum, which have been suggested to be arboreal (Bharti et al. 2013; Yode et al. 2020). The workers were skittish and avoided the larger Crematogaster species nesting nearby. Tapinoma onaele tended to scale insects (Hemiptera) on the leaves of nearby plants. Tapinoma onaele appears to be generalist in diet, feeding on sucrose solution provided as bait; workers carried seeds and dead mosquitoes (Diptera) inside the nest (Fig. 2). Hourly observation of the nest over a twenty-four-hour period suggests the workers to be nocturnal as they were active between 17:00 and 09:00 hours, and inactive at other times of the day.

Identification
This species belongs to the Tapinoma lugubre species group. Tapinoma onaele can be distinguished from Tapinoma himalaicum and other species in this group by:
- larger body size and longer scapes (SI >1.3) (T. himalaicum has shorter scapes, SI – 1.2)
- dorsal surface of propodeum is convex and rises above the mesonotum (does not rise and is in line in T. himalaicum & Tapinoma wilsoni; rises above mesonotum but is flat in Tapinoma lugubre)
- darker and brownish body (T. himalaicum has a lighter body)
- gaster darker than rest of the body (black) (T. himalaicum has gaster concolorous with the rest of the body)
- antennal scapes concolorous with head (T. himalaicum has scapes lighter than head)
- propodeum is longer (PpL ≥ 0.12 mm) and propodeal declivity index is larger (PDI > 0.5) (propodeum in T. himalaicum is smaller (PpL ≤ 0.1mm) and propodeal declivity index is small (PDI ≤ 0.4))

Distribution
Distribution based on Regional Taxon Lists
Oriental Region: India (type locality).

Type Material
- Holotype worker - India: Karnataka, Kodagu district, Virajpet, 12.181754°N, 75.814091°E (±10 m), 917 m alt., leaf litter extraction, 02.ii.2021, Mohammad Abdus Shakur Leg. (IISc).
- Paratypes: 2 workers; India: Karnataka, Bengaluru urban district, IISc Bangalore, 13.019865°N, 77.567646°E (±30 m), 939 m alt., Hand collection, 23.i.2023 & 24.i.2023; 12 workers; India: Karnataka, Bengaluru urban district, IISc Bangalore, 13.019865°N, 77.567646°E (±30 m), 939 m alt., Hand collection, 10.ii.2024 & 11.ii.2024, Mohammad Abdus Shakur Leg. 1 worker; India: Karnataka, Dakshina Kannada district, Puttur, 12.760601°N, 75.2050073°E (±30 m), 115 m alt., Hand collection, 09.xii.2023; 1 worker; India: Kerala, Palakkad district, Palakkad, 10.782537°N, 76.652701°E (±30 m), 120 m alt., Hand collection, 24.ii.2024, Paul Mangaly Leg. (IISc, GKVK).
